SGS successfully completes first TOFD training course in China

For the first time, the SGS NDT Training and Examination Center conducted a Time-of-Flight Diffraction (TOFD) course which took place from 17-27 November 2009 in Shanghai, China. This course is accredited by The British Institute of NDT (BINDT) and meets the requirements of the EN 473 Standard.

CIT gives digital radiography training and technical support to Malaysia

The Malaysian Nuclear Agency (Nuclear Malaysia) has been awarded an IAEA/TC project for the establishment of procedures and protocols in digital industrial radiography (DIR) 
for small and medium enterprises (SMEs), with the main objective to develop 
local capability in DIR technology and subsequently dissemination to SMEs in Malaysia.

BINDT Engineering Council registration trends

During late 2008/2009, BINDT ran a 'Do Yourself a Favour' campaign to market registration for Engineering Technician (EngTech) to PCN Level 2 certificate holders. The campaign has proved extremely successful, with a year-on-year increase in registrations of 1500%.
